Part 1 Conditions of trade: Introduction contracts and the client's control art and matter the value of skill perception of skill. Part 2 The period eye: Relative perception pictures and knowledge the cognitive style the function of images Istoria the body and its language figure patterns the value of colours volumes intervals and proportions the moral eye. Part 3 Pictures and categories: Words and pictures Giovanni Santi's twenty-five painters Cristoforo Landino categories, including nature, relief, purity, ease, perspective, grace, ornateness, variety, composition, colouring, design, difficulty, foreshortening, promptness, blitheness, devotion conclusion.
